Some phones can be connected to your system using USB
interface cables. When these types of phones are connected to
your system, your PC should automatically detect the new USB
device.
The USB drivers used by these phones may require custom
installation processes. Follow the phone manufacturers
instructions for configuring USB phone connections.
The following phone interface kits include antenna adapters. If
your system includes one of the phone interface kits listed in
Table
1, follow these steps:
1 Connect the antenna adapter to the phone.
2 Connect the antenna extender cable (E6473-60105) to the
appropriate adapter, if necessary. (Two adapters are
included with the antenna kit). The antenna extender cable
connectors are both FME female type.
3 Connect the antenna to the extender cable.
4 Mount the antennas on the roof of the vehicle, with at least
18" (approx. 46 cm) between antennas.
